h2 {
text-align: left;
margin-bottom: 5px;
color: #7d3549;
border-top: none;
border-right: none;
border-bottom: 1px solid #E0DFE3;
border-left: none;
padding-top: 15px;
padding-bottom: 4px;
}
h3 {
text-align: left;
margin-top: 10px;
margin-bottom: 5px;
color: #7d3549;
}
h4 {
text-align: left;
margin-top: 10px;
margin-bottom: 5px;
color: #7d3549;
}
ul.dir {
width: 530px;
}
ul.dir li {
margin-bottom: 6px;
}
div#mid2 div.pix {
width: 200px;
float: left;
margin: 20px 15px 10px 0px;
font-size: 11px;
text-align: left;
}
div#mid2 div.pix img {
margin-bottom: 2px;
height: 149px;
width: 200px;
}